Megan Menzer, a fourth-generation hardware store owner of Newton's True Value in Cherryvale, Kansas, shares her journey in the building industry and perspectives on mentorship, technology, and business transitions. Breaking barriers without even realizing it, she discusses how growing up watching her great-grandmother run their hardware store shaped her view that the industry has no gender limitations.
• Fourth-generation hardware store owner whose family business started in 1924 in a small Kansas town
• Never considered hardware as a "male's world" since her great-grandmother ran the store while her great-grandfather handled contracting
• Created mentorship programs teaching basic skills beyond hardware knowledge, including face-to-face communication
• Believes AI adoption is inevitable and will transform the industry at unprecedented speed
• Values authentic human connections that will become even more important as technology advances
• Appreciates industry networking opportunities that allow independent retailers to share knowledge
• Recently transitioned from True Value to Do it Best, finding their member-focused approach refreshing
• Represented the hardware industry during bankruptcy proceedings, gaining unexpected legal knowledge
